Former Liverpool midfielder, Jamie Redknapp, has hailed Cole Palmer for getting into peoples heads with 'mind games' after Bournemouth missed a penalty against Chelsea in their Premier League encounter on Saturday night.
Bournemouth were the better team at the Vitality Stadium, but lacked a clinical edge as they missed a penalty during the match.
Chelsea eventually snatched a late 1-0 win, thanks to Christopher Nkunku.
During the encounter, Palmer was seen among the Bournemouth players discussing who should take the spot-kick.
Evanilson took the penalty and saw his spot-kick saved by goalkeeper, Robert Sanchez.
